The transcript discusses President Trump's administration's plan to annex parts of the West Bank, with Israeli Prime Minister Netanyahu's efforts to enact a peace agreement facing challenges. Government Minister Yariv Levin highlights the need for legal steps in the annexation process. The peace proposal, partly formulated by Jared Kushner, is introduced as a win-win opportunity but faces opposition from Palestinians who feel it favors Israel and limits their self-governing power.
